Pros of buying a Dacor 62310 Panel Oven with Membrane Switch Control:1. Reliable and Durable: Membrane switches are known for their durability and reliability. They are resistant to water and dust, making them ideal for kitchen use.
2. Easy to Use: Membrane switches are simple and intuitive to use. They are often labeled clearly, making it easy to operate the oven without reading the user manual.
3. Cost-Effective: Membrane switches are generally less expensive than other types of switches, such as capacitive touch switches.
4. Space-Saving: Membrane switches can be designed to take up less space, which can be beneficial in a compact kitchen.
Cons of buying a Dacor 62310 Panel Oven with Membrane Switch Control:1. Limited Feedback: Membrane switches provide less tactile feedback than other types of switches, such as mechanical switches. This can make it difficult to tell if a command has been successfully registered.
2. Sensitivity to Pressure: Membrane switches can be sensitive to pressure, which can lead to accidental activation.
3. Limited Customization: Membrane switches are typically limited in terms of customization. They cannot be easily reprogrammed or customized to meet specific needs.
4. Potential for Degradation: Over time, the materials used in membrane switches can degrade, leading to a loss of functionality.
